Ponder Named SBC Defensive Player of the Week

JONESBORO, Ark. (9/5/17) – Arkansas State junior goalkeeper Kelsey Ponder has been named the Sun Belt Conference's Defensive Player of the Week after helping the Red Wolves to a perfect 2-0 record over the weekend.

Ponder earned the start in goal on Friday as the Red Wolves hosted Oral Roberts at the A-State Soccer Park and stopped 11 shots in the 3-0 victory. The 11 saves are tied for the sixth most in school history, seven of which came in the second-half and she helped protect a two-goal lead before the squad added a third goal.

The St. Louis, Mo., native now stands at 2-1-0 on the season and has made 18 saves with one shutout. She has moved into fourth on the school's all-time career saves list with 179 for her career and currently has the best career goals-against average of any Red Wolves' goalkeeper at 1.37.

This is Ponder's second-career Sun Belt Conference Defensive Player of the Week award.

The Red Wolves return to the field for their final non-conference match Friday, Sept. 8 at UT Martin. Kickoff is set for 7 p.m.
